Caxton Associates LLP bought a new position in Maplebear Inc. (NASDAQ:CART – Free Report) in the second quarter, according to the company in its most recent disclosure with the SEC. The fund bought 164,025 shares of the company’s stock, valued at approximately $7,420,000. Caxton Associates LLP owned 0.06% of Maplebear at the end of the most recent quarter.

Maplebear Price Performance
Maplebear (NASDAQ:CART – Get Free Report) last issued its earnings results on Monday, November 10th. The company reported $0.51 earnings per share for the quarter, topping the consensus estimate of $0.50 by $0.01. The company had revenue of $939.00 million during the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$933.76 million. Maplebear had a net margin of 14.09% and a return on equity of 15.72%. Maplebear’s quarterly revenue was up 10.2% compared to the same quarter last year. During the same quarter in the prior year, the firm posted $0.42 EPS. Equities research analysts expect that Maplebear Inc. will post 1.43 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.

Maplebear Company Profile
Maplebear Inc, doing business as Instacart, engages in the provision of online grocery shopping services to households in North America. It sells and delivers grocery products, as well as pickup services through a mobile application and website. It also operates virtual convenience stores; and provides software-as-a-service solutions to retailers.
